
A trip to Shaw Park Aquatic Center in Clayton ended with an arrest on Tuesday after two children told police they had been inappropriately touched while at the pool. Authorities identified the suspect as 27-year-old Brenden T. Tucker and said the alleged victims are both under 12. Tucker was taken into custody at the scene and remains jailed on a cash-only bond, according to police.
FOX2 reports that Clayton police said the children told investigators Tucker touched their genitals through their swimsuits, according to Cpl. Jenny Schwartz. The St. Louis County Prosecuting Attorney's office has filed two counts of second-degree child molestation against Tucker, and police told FOX2 he was on parole at the time of his arrest. Investigators also said Tucker has prior convictions that include second-degree assault, armed criminal action, second-degree robbery, fourth-degree assault and resisting arrest, and that he is being held on a $250,000 cash-only bond.

Legal Process
Tucker has been charged by the St. Louis County Prosecuting Attorney's office and his case will move through the county court system. He is presumed innocent unless and until he is proven guilty in a court of law.
Police and prosecutors say the investigation is ongoing, and any further updates will come from the Clayton Police Department or the St. Louis County Prosecuting Attorney's office as the case progresses.
